// Example demonstrating how to ping a server with an OPTIONS message. package options_test import ( "bytes" "github.com/jart/gosip/sip" "github.com/jart/gosip/util" "net" "reflect" "testing" "time" ) func TestOptions(t *testing.T) { sock, err := net.Dial("udp", "127.0.0.1:5060") if err != nil { t.Error(err) return } defer sock.Close() raddr := sock.RemoteAddr().(*net.UDPAddr) laddr := sock.LocalAddr().(*net.UDPAddr) options := sip.Msg{ CSeq: util.GenerateCSeq(), CallID: util.GenerateCallID(), Method: "OPTIONS", CSeqMethod: "OPTIONS", Request: &sip.URI{ Scheme: "sip", User: "echo", Host: raddr.IP.String(), Port: uint16(raddr.Port), }, Via: &sip.Via{ Version: "2.0", Proto: "UDP", Host: laddr.IP.String(), Port: uint16(laddr.Port), Params: sip.Params{"branch": util.GenerateBranch()}, }, Contact: &sip.Addr{ Uri: &sip.URI{ Host: laddr.IP.String(), Port: uint16(laddr.Port), }, }, From: &sip.Addr{ Uri: &sip.URI{ User: "gosip", Host: "justinetunney.com", Port: 5060, }, Params: sip.Params{"tag": util.GenerateTag()}, }, To: &sip.Addr{ Uri: &sip.URI{ Host: raddr.IP.String(), Port: uint16(raddr.Port), }, }, Headers: map[string]string{ "Accept": "application/sdp", "User-Agent": "pokémon/1.o", }, } var b bytes.Buffer if err := options.Append(&b); err != nil { t.Fatal(err) } if amt, err := sock.Write(b.Bytes()); err != nil || amt != b.Len() { t.Fatal(err) } memory := make([]byte, 2048) sock.SetDeadline(time.Now().Add(time.Second)) amt, err := sock.Read(memory) if err != nil { t.Fatal(err) } msg, err := sip.ParseMsg(string(memory[0:amt])) if err != nil { t.Fatal(err) } if !msg.IsResponse || msg.Status != 200 || msg.Phrase != "OK" { t.Error("Not OK :[") } if options.CallID != msg.CallID { t.Error("CallID didnt match") } if options.CSeq != msg.CSeq || options.CSeqMethod != msg.CSeqMethod { t.Error("CSeq didnt match") } if !reflect.DeepEqual(options.From, msg.From) { t.Error("From headers didn't match:\n%#v\n%#v", options.From, msg.From) } if _, ok := msg.To.Params["tag"]; !ok { t.Error("Remote UA didnt tag To header") } msg.To.Params = nil if !reflect.DeepEqual(options.To, msg.To) { t.Error("To mismatch:\n%#v\n%#v", options.To, msg.To) } }
